Exploring the Major Airports of‌ Bosnia and⁢ Herzegovina and Their Role‍ in ‍Cultural Connectivity

Bosnia and⁣ Herzegovina,with its​ rich tapestry ⁢of ⁤history,culture,and natural beauty,is served by several key ​airports that play⁣ a crucial role in‍ enhancing‍ its cultural ⁢connectivity.⁢ Each airport ⁢is not just a travel hub but ‍also ⁢a gateway‍ to​ unique regional experiences. Among them, the most significant include:

  • Sarajevo International Airport (SJJ): Situated just‍ 12 kilometers from ⁢the heart of the capital, this airport is the primary international gateway, connecting travelers to urban culture, ⁣past ⁣sites, and the stunning natural​ backdrop of the ​surrounding hills.
  • Mostar International Airport (OMO): Serving as ‌the entry point for those seeking the⁤ charm of the famous Old Bridge and the picturesque Old Town, this ⁣airport encourages visitors to delve into the ‌cultural blend of Eastern and Western influences.
  • Tuzla International Airport (TZL): Though smaller, Tuzla’s ⁤airport⁣ enhances accessibility ‌to ⁤one of the country’s lesser-known gems, offering a glimpse into the vibrant life and traditions⁤ of Tuzla⁣ and its surroundings.
  • Banja Luka International ‍Airport (BNX): ⁢This airport facilitates travel to the ‌serene landscapes ⁤of northern Bosnia, known for its rich‍ cultural heritage, diverse gastronomy, and opportunities for⁤ ecotourism.

AirportLocationKey Attraction
Sarajevo​ International Airport (SJJ)SarajevoCapital City & Historical Landmarks
Mostar International⁣ Airport ​(OMO)MostarOld Bridge & ‍Ottoman architecture
Tuzla International Airport ⁤(TZL)TuzlaSalt​ Lakes & Local Festivals
Banja Luka International⁣ Airport (BNX)Banja lukaVrbas⁤ River & cultural Heritage
